Understanding the ECE R10 Regulation
The United Nations Economic Commission for Europe (UNECE) Regulation No. 10, commonly referred to as ECE R10, establishes EMC requirements for vehicles and their electronic sub-assemblies (ESAs). This regulation ensures that electronic components do not emit excessive electromagnetic interference (EMI) and are resilient to external electromagnetic disturbances. ECE R10 compliance is mandatory for vehicles and ESAs sold in over 50 countries, including all European Union member states. The regulation encompasses various vehicle categories, including passenger cars, commercial vehicles, and agricultural machinery. It specifies testing procedures for radiated and conducted emissions, as well as immunity tests to verify that components can operate reliably without causing or succumbing to electromagnetic disturbances .
